Energy-efficient

The uPVC material used in the frames of these windows is extremely energy efficient, which makes them an an excellent choice for businesses and homes. The material is low conductivity and therefore minimizes the transfer of heat between warm and cold air. These windows can aid in keeping rooms warmer for longer, saving energy and lowering bills.

They are also sturdy and long-lasting. They are easy to maintain and unlike wood, they don't warp. They are also soundproof and keep dust and germs out. Energy Efficiency

Upvc windows come with a variety of energy-efficient options, including double or triple glazing as well as a low-E glass coating and gas fills in between panes. These features can cut down on the energy use and save you money. They also help reduce your carbon footprint.

Living on the coast presents unique challenges. They include the constant pounding of winds and tides. Windows made of wood are prone to rotting, warping and leaking. uPVC can address these issues. upvc windows near me is a durable material that can withstand the tough conditions found in coastal areas. In addition to this, they offer many practical benefits such as corrosion resistance low maintenance requirements, and energy efficiency.

UPVC windows are also resistant to UV rays. This is crucial because UV Rays can alter the color and damage the surface of the window. UPVC is also a non-combustible product which means it can prevent fires from spreading within the structure.

Security

UPVC windows are designed with safety in mind. They are one of the most secure window options. Modern UPVC windows have multi-point locking mechanisms in standard. They also come with internal beading and durable double-glazed. UPVC will not fade over time, as it is resistant to the sun's ultraviolet rays. This means that you don't have to worry about repainting your uPVC windows every few years as you would with traditional wooden frames.
